Smart cap with communication function
First Claim
1. A smart cap for a container dispensing a medication comprising:
- a) a medication scanning and recognition element configured to recognize the medication being scanned,b) the cap being configured to be programmed with the identity of medication which is property dispensed and is further configured to physically scan a medication being dispensed for use by a patient and to identify the medication being dispensed and to verify a match or a mismatch with the medication property dispensed and medication actually being dispensed; and
c) a communication element configured to transmit information about scanned medication and its utilization by a patient to any or all of data bases maintained by a pharmacy, a physician or other health provider and the patient or patient caretaker.

Abstract
A smart cap for a medical container for the containment of solid medications having unique indicia. The cap is provided with an optical scanner configured with at least one locally contained or external data base having general medication identification data and optionally patient-specific information to scan and identify the medication (and optionally the dosage, specific formulations, manufacturing source, etc.) and to record and correlate information regarding patient medication usage (scanning of a medication is generally considered indicative of actual patient taking of the medication). The cap further comprises communication elements configured to transmit/receive “usage” through scanning of a unit dosage of the medication, to an external data base such as the patient'"'"'s cell phone and or computer (such as with blue tooth or RF communication) or via a telephone call or internet transmission to a data base of a pharmacy or physician or other health care provider.
